Your primary allies in this mission are often the local beekeepers. These are the folks who truly understand and appreciate the intricate world of bees. They have the tools, the knowledge, and the sheer bravery to handle these buzzing wonders.

Finding a local beekeeper is like finding a superhero’s secret lair. A quick internet search for “local beekeepers” or “bee removal services” will likely point you in the right direction. These individuals often volunteer their time and expertise because they believe in the importance of protecting bee populations.

When you contact them, explain the situation calmly. They'll likely ask for details about where the bees are located and how long they’ve been there. This information helps them assess the best approach, much like a detective gathering clues.

Sometimes, the bees might be in a precarious spot, like inside a wall or a tree cavity. In these cases, the beekeeper might need to carefully cut away part of the structure to safely retrieve the hive. It’s a delicate operation, like a surgeon performing a very important, very buzzy operation.

The goal is always to save the bees, not harm them. A healthy hive is a valuable asset to the environment, and beekeepers understand this deeply. They’ll aim to transfer the entire colony, including the queen bee, to a new, safe location where they can thrive.

If the bees are more of a temporary visitor, like a swarm hanging from a tree branch, there are sometimes less intensive methods. This is where the concept of “gentle persuasion” comes into play. It’s all about making your property slightly less appealing to future bee real estate agents.

One simple trick is to make sure any open food or sugary drinks are covered. Bees are drawn to sweetness, just like many of us! So, if you’re having an outdoor picnic, be sure to keep those lemonade pitchers lid-down.

Cleanliness is also your friend. Regularly clearing away fallen fruit from trees and keeping garbage cans sealed tight can significantly reduce their temptation to linger. Think of it as tidying up your curb appeal to make your house less of a five-star resort for buzzing guests.

And what about those lovely flowers? While bees love them, planting certain types of flowers further away from your home might encourage them to visit elsewhere. It's like politely suggesting to your guests that the party is happening next door.

Sometimes, a temporary inconvenience is all it takes. Bees are creatures of habit, but they're also adaptable. If their usual haunts become less attractive, they’ll likely move on to greener pastures, or rather, more nectar-filled flowers.
